On June 20, 2003, the song "Ke O Entsheng?" was released by Nana Coyote. With this song being about 5 minutes long, at 5:18, "Ke O Entsheng?" by Nana Coyote is fairly a long song compared to the average song length. This song does not have an "Explicit" tag, making it safe for all ages. The track order of this song in Nana Coyote's "Majaja" album is number 3 out of 10. On top of that, South Africa appears to be the country where this track was created. In terms of popularity, Ke O Entsheng? is currently not that popular. The overall tone is very danceable, especially with its high energy, which produces more of a euphoric, cheerful, or happy vibe.
We consider the tempo marking of Ke O Entsheng? by Nana Coyote to be Moderato (at a moderate speed) because the track has a tempo of 110 BPM, a half-time of 55BPM, and a double-time of 220 BPM. Based on that, the speed of the song's tempo is moderate. The time signature for this track is 4/4.
